Floating Network Counter - Displayed at all times megabytes consumed by your device above all applications. Features Floating Network Counter: 1. You can set the counter to 0 or specify the number of megabytes you want and thereafter begin counting. 2. It will always be visible even in applications that run in full screen. 3. You can drag and drop it anywhere on the screen. 4. You can click on it and you'll be displaying the information of 3G, WiFi or both at once. 5. You can change the color and text size. 6. You can set it to start at boot android. 7. You can change the option to view the battery charge. 8. If you close the application from the task manager of your device, the counter will be visible again in a few seconds. 9. You can set the frequency at which counter is updated.
